Reinforcing Collaboration and Harmonization to Unlock the Potentials of Advanced Therapy Medical Products: Future Efforts Are Awaited From Manufacturers and Decision-Makers
Some advanced therapy medicinal products (ATMPs) hold great promises for life-threatening diseases with high unmet needs.
